## Break-Glass: Siftgate Bloom Filter

Siftgate sits in front of the Corvid key-value store and rejects lookups for keys it believes absent. If the filter corrupts, reads return false negatives cluster-wide. New team members: do not rebuild the filter yourself. Break-glass applies only when both maintainers are unreachable and error rates exceed the posted threshold. Page the duty lead first. Log the action. To open the emergency rebuild console, enter the recovery passphrase given below.

unlock words, fawig-bagef: olidor-holir-istox-holath-tamys-quenion-giliel

Priority: High

We've confirmed configuration drift between the documented settings and what the Gravewarden orphaned-resource sweeper is actually running in the Bramble cluster. Several plugin authors reported resources being reclaimed earlier than the published grace period allows, and our audit shows the sweep interval and retention thresholds diverged after the last hotfix. Until plugins are updated to tolerate the new behavior, treat the published docs as stale. For reference, the values currently active in production are listed below.

service settings:
[sorys]
port = 8000
team = eliius
host = sorys.novacstack.example
region = south-3
access_code = ac_f66665
timeout_ms = 250

## Approvals — Transcode Farm Plugins

External plugin authors targeting the Glasswing transcoding farm must obtain approval before any plugin is admitted to the worker pool. Submit your manifest, codec dependency list, and sandbox test results through the partner portal. Plugins that allocate GPU contexts or write outside the scratch volume require an additional security review, which typically adds five business days. No plugin runs in production without explicit approval from the person named below.

approver of bafop-bawif = Ralion Rusir Sorys